Reverse Warrior Pose helps to increase self-esteem, open the ribs, and stretch and strengthen the legs, hips, shoulders, arms, and waist.

Mantra: Think Well to Be Well.

  1. Start in your Warrior 2 pose on the right leg.
  2. Reach your right arm up to the sky, and your left hand rests down on the left leg.
  3. Raise your eyes to see what beautiful sights are above you, and think happy thoughts.
  4. Repeat on the left side.
